2 Dec 2006 - British Short Course Championships


I won the 200m, third in the 100m and joined the teams for the 4x50 and 4x100 relays where new British Records were acheived in both.
I found the pool quite difficult to swim in being quite shallow at one end (0,8m) and impossible to do the type of turns I had learned in Russia. I must have grounded nearly every time on the turn.
Pleased with the 200m time of 2:02.
